Understanding ADHD: The Importance of Online Testing for Adults<br>Attention-deficit/hyperactivity condition (ADHD) is typically associated with children, yet numerous adults are impacted by this condition without ever having received an official diagnosis. Roughly 4% of adults in the United States have ADHD, which can substantially hinder various aspects of life, consisting of work performance, relationships, and personal well-being. For adults who presume they might have ADHD, online tests can be an available very first step towards medical diagnosis and understanding.<br>What is ADHD?<br>[ADHD Online Test Adults](https://www.carroldalziel.top) is a neurodevelopmental condition characterized by symptoms of inattention, hyperactivity, and impulsivity. These symptoms can manifest in a different way in adults compared to kids, often resulting in challenges in everyday life. <br>Common Symptoms in AdultsNegligence - Difficulty preserving focus, forgetfulness, and lack of organization.Impulsivity - Difficulty waiting on turns, making hasty decisions without considering effects.Hyperactivity - Restlessness or a constant sense of being "on the go."<br>Understanding and acknowledging these symptoms is crucial for adults who believe they may have ADHD. However, official medical diagnosis generally includes comprehensive assessments, consisting of medical interviews and score scales.<br>Advantages of Online ADHD Testing for Adults<br>Online ADHD tests, while not replacements for expert examinations, can serve multiple helpful purposes for adults:<br>1. Ease of access<br>Online tests can be drawn from the convenience of one's home. They are generally free or low-priced, decreasing barriers to looking for initial assessment.<br>2. Anonymity<br>Since stigma may be associated with psychological health medical diagnoses, online tests supply personal privacy for adults concerned about judgment.<br>3. Early Detection<br>Taking an online test can trigger individuals to look for professional aid sooner, resulting in early intervention strategies that can enhance quality of life.<br>4. Preliminary Screening<br>These tests typically provide a preliminary assessment that can assist users on whether to pursue formal medical diagnosis and treatment choices.<br>5. Educational Resource<br>Online tests frequently supply information and resources about ADHD, assisting individuals comprehend the condition better.<br>Typical Online ADHD Tests<br>Numerous trustworthy platforms provide online ADHD tests for adults.
